Time to discuss cooperation with Russia

Turkish Foreign Minister Mevlut Cavusoglu calls on Russia to fully lift all restrictions on supplies of Turkish foodstuffs to the Russian market.

It’s time to discuss new prospects of cooperation with Russia rather than the crisis period, Turkish Foreign Minister Mevlut Cavusoglu said in an exclusive interview with TASS ahead of the visit of Foreign Minister Sergey Lavrov to Turkey.

"We should not speak about how to return our relations to the pre-crisis level. We should discuss how to develop them further," Cavusoglu said.

Trade restrictions on exports

Cavusoglu has called on Russia to fully lift all restrictions on supplies of Turkish foodstuffs to the Russian market.
"It is imperative that the existing restrictions imposed to reduce exports of Turkish foodstuffs and agricultural products be lifted," he said.

All visa restrictions between Turkey and Russia should be lifted, he added.
